Transaction 1126b6050ed6788833eb7ddc8fedef15ce20bebbdcd871f3f5a05a481ad2968c
1 Input
1 Output
-
1126b6050ed6788833eb7ddc8fedef15ce20bebbdcd871f3f5a05a481ad2968c:0
- value
- 17500
- script pubkey
- OP_0 OP_PUSHBYTES_20 d67da044aa3804c2b3433235b6533017d3cfac8d
- address
- bc1q6e76q3928qzv9v6rxg6mv5eszlfultydhsg3es